全面提升:Shopify独立站SEO优化核心策略与实战技巧

〖One〗、The foundation of any successful Shopify store lies in meticulous keyword research and a logically structured site architecture. Without a clear understanding of what your target audience is searching for, even the most visually appealing store will remain invisible in search results. Start by leveraging tools like Google Keyword Planner, Ahrefs, or Semrush to identify high-volume, low-competition keywords that are directly relevant to your products. Pay special attention to long-tail keywords—phrases with three or more words that indicate strong purchase intent, such as “organic cotton baby onesie for sensitive skin” rather than just “baby onesie”. Once you have a keyword list, map them to specific pages: product pages should target transactional keywords, while blog posts and category pages can target informational and commercial intent terms.

Next, focus on Shopify’s inherent SEO-friendly structure, but customize it for maximum efficiency. Use clean, descriptive URLs that include your primary keyword—for instance, /collections/linen-dresses instead of /collections/12345. Set up a logical hierarchy: Homepage → Collections → Subcollections → Product Pages. Avoid orphan pages by ensuring every product or blog post is linked from at least one collection or menu. Implement breadcrumb navigation to help search engines understand page relationships and improve user experience. Additionally, create an XML sitemap (Shopify generates one automatically) and submit it to Google Search Console. This ensures Google crawls and indexes your new pages quickly. Remember to manage your redirects carefully when you change URLs—broken links hurt SEO and frustrate customers. A well-structured site not only boosts rankings but also reduces bounce rates, as visitors can easily find what they need.

〖Two〗、On-page optimization is where you directly communicate with both search engines and users, and it must be done meticulously for every single page. Start with title tags and meta descriptions. The title tag should be under 60 characters, include your primary keyword near the beginning, and be unique for each page. For example, “Handmade Vegan Leather Tote Bag | Free Shipping | YourBrand”. The meta description, under 160 characters, should entice clicks by highlighting benefits and including a call-to-action like “Shop now for exclusive discounts”. Use Shopify’s built-in SEO fields or apps like SEO Manager to edit these easily. Next, heading tags (H1, H2, etc.) create a clear content outline. Each page should have exactly one H1 tag that matches the page title or product name. Subheadings (H2, H3) can include secondary keywords and break up text for readability.

Image optimization is often overlooked but critical. Compress every image using tools like TinyPNG to reduce file size without quality loss—large images slow down page speed, which is a ranking factor. Rename image files with descriptive, keyword-rich names like “handmade-leather-tote-bag-brown.jpg” instead of “IMG_2025.jpg”. Fill in the alt text field with a natural description that includes relevant keywords, but avoid keyword stuffing. For product pages, write unique, detailed descriptions that answer customer questions rather than copying manufacturer text. Use bullet points for features, but also weave in storytelling about materials, craftsmanship, or usage scenarios. Additionally, implement schema markup (structured data) using Shopify’s built-in support or an app. Product schema can display price, availability, and reviews in search snippets, dramatically improving click-through rates. Consider adding FAQ schema to blog posts that answer common queries. Finally, internal linking is a powerful on-page tactic: link from a blog post about “how to style a tote bag” to your product page for that bag, and vice versa. This distributes link equity and helps search engines discover related content.

〖Three〗、Technical SEO and off-page strategies form the backbone that supports all your content efforts, ensuring your Shopify store performs well in competitive niches. Start with mobile optimization—since the majority of e-commerce traffic comes from mobile devices, Google uses mobile-first indexing. Shopify themes are generally responsive, but test your store on actual phones and tablets. Check button sizes, font legibility, and loading speed. Use Google’s Mobile-Friendly Test and PageSpeed Insights to identify issues. Core Web Vitals are now ranking signals: aim for a Largest Contentful Paint (LCP) under 2.5 seconds, First Input Delay (FID) under 100ms, and Cumulative Layout Shift (CLS) under 0.1. To improve, enable lazy loading for images, minify CSS/JavaScript, and consider using a fast, lightweight theme like Dawn. Avoid heavy apps that bloat code—only install essential ones.

Site speed also benefits from a reliable hosting environment; while Shopify is hosted, you can optimize by using a content delivery network (CDN) which Shopify already includes, but ensure your images and videos are served via CDN. Set up 301 redirects correctly for any deleted or changed URLs. Manage your robots.txt file to block access to duplicate content pages like search result pages or tags that create thin content. Use canonical tags (Shopify adds them automatically) to prevent duplicate product URLs from variants. Off-page SEO, particularly backlink building, is equally vital. Since independent stores often lack the domain authority of marketplaces, you need to earn high-quality backlinks from relevant blogs, industry publications, and influencers. Write guest posts for fashion, lifestyle, or niche blogs, linking back to your product pages or informative guides. Create shareable assets like infographics, original research, or detailed comparison guides that others naturally link to. Engage in digital PR by offering free samples to reviewers or journalists who write about trending products. Social media signals indirectly help by amplifying content visibility and driving traffic that can lead to natural links. Additionally, build local SEO if you have a physical presence: create a Google Business Profile with accurate NAP (name, address, phone) and encourage customer reviews. Finally, monitor your SEO performance using Google Search Console, Ahrefs, or Shopify’s built-in analytics. Track keyword rankings, organic traffic, and conversion rates. Regularly audit your site for broken links, outdated content, and technical errors. SEO is not a one-time task but an ongoing process—stay updated with algorithm changes, test new strategies, and refine your approach based on data. By integrating these technical and off-page tactics, your Shopify independent store can achieve sustained visibility and growth in the crowded e-commerce landscape.
